Transaction 67617a3ef58bb8e4e52cf5a12fd1d75c942d464694ad6b6952e2d0f0ea87d088
1 Input
2 Outputs
- 67617a3ef58bb8e4e52cf5a12fd1d75c942d464694ad6b6952e2d0f0ea87d088:0
- 67617a3ef58bb8e4e52cf5a12fd1d75c942d464694ad6b6952e2d0f0ea87d088:1
value 1176066
address 156WsahdGhDPoD6JeUau7JvSBqi32GsWoQ
value 2373034
address 13SMGWYMZSNG7DEoj6EdyerJLhje1HQR3B